While Jadon and Dylan have shared more videos since, none have exploded like their sibling showdown during Hallelujah—which has now racked up an incredible 21 million views on YouTube alone. No matter—both have transitioned from internet sensations to real-world achievers. Jadon has built an acting career, starring in multiple TV series. In The Instigators (2024), he even plays Matt Damon’s son! In this promo reel, he takes the stage as Jack Kelly in Newsies, LA, 2024.
Right after Newsies, Jadon Cole took on the role of Danny Zuko in Heritage Drama’s LA staging of Grease. He’s honing his acting skills the traditional way—by performing live on stage. Even so, it must have been an incredible moment when he hit the red carpet on August 2, 2024, at The Instigators premiere at Lincoln Center, NYC, alongside Matt Damon, Casey Affleck, and Jack Harlow. The Instigators is an Apple Original Film directed by Doug Liman. Huge congratulations, Jadon Cole!
Meanwhile, Dylan Kate is making waves of her own. In November 2023, as an eighth-grader, she took first place for her monologue at the annual Drama Teachers Association of Southern California theater competition.
